What does an SBA loan mean for my business?

An SBA loan means you're receiving a loan from a bank or lender, but the SBA backs a portion of it. This makes it easier for lenders to approve loans for small businesses in Birmingham. It can often translate to more favorable terms, like lower interest rates and extended repayment periods. We can explain the advantages.

What is an SBA loan?

An SBA loan is a business loan partially guaranteed by the U.S. Small Business Administration. The SBA doesn't lend the money itself but works with banks and other lenders to make it easier for small businesses in Birmingham to access capital. It's a key resource for growth. What is the easiest SBA loan to get in Birmingham?

The 'easiest' SBA loan depends on your business's profile. The SBA 7(a) loan is the most common and flexible. For quicker approvals, the SBA Express loan might be suitable.
